Output 399e660db23cab024d4f627d744cf20f40b66dbac09667a2a0b93279027851fa:0

value
90686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05ef251295425d95557a2bb20e8c8e75d0cf209a OP_EQUALVERIFY OP_CHECKSIG
address
1YNs2sGVnaGpmhuMeUXxBQstBAoovJ1aD
transaction
399e660db23cab024d4f627d744cf20f40b66dbac09667a2a0b93279027851fa
spent
true